OverviewOn a trip to Spain in 1830, our narrator recounts his encounters with two strange characters: a thief named Don Jose Navarro and a beautiful Romani woman named Carmen...little does he know that soon, these two will be entangled in a tumultuous love affair that spells out tragedy for both parties. This novella, written and first published in 1845, has been adapted into a number of dramatic works, including the famous opera by Georges Bizet.
